DLSS 5 2026: Nvidia’s Generative AI Breakthrough in Real-Time Graphics

Nvidia unveiled DLSS 5 at GTC 2026 as a quantum leap in real-time graphics, using generative AI to reconstruct not just frames—but entire lighting, texture, and geometry details with photorealistic precision. Unlike earlier upscaling tech, DLSS 5 employs a transformer-based neural network trained on millions of artist-approved assets and real-world lighting data, delivering up to 3.5x performance gains over DLSS 4.5.

How DLSS 5 Generates Photorealistic Lighting and Geometry

DLSS 5 moves beyond frame interpolation by inferring missing geometry from motion vectors and reconstructing physically accurate shadows, reflections, and ambient occlusion using generative AI. This allows mid-range GPUs to render 4K-quality scenes at 120+ FPS, a feat that stunned engineers during blind tests at Nvidia’s internal demos. The system leverages Ada Lovelace 3.0 architecture and dedicated AI tensor cores to process real-time ray reconstruction without pre-baked assets.

Why Artists Are Concerned About AI Artistic Intent

While AAA studios celebrate DLSS 5’s visual fidelity, indie developers and pixel-art purists warn it erodes artistic intent. Games like Hades II and Cocoon have reported AI-generated textures replacing hand-painted shadows and smoothing deliberate color palettes. Critics argue these alterations amount to digital forgery—especially when artists’ original assets are modified without consent.

DLSS 5 Beyond Gaming: Film, Architecture, and Medical Imaging

Nvidia is already negotiating with film studios to deploy DLSS 5 in LED volume virtual production and digital twin environments. Leaked internal documents reveal integration plans with NVIDIA Omniverse for real-time architectural visualization and medical imaging, suggesting the technology’s reach extends far beyond gaming. This expansion raises new questions about standardization and intellectual property in AI-assisted rendering.

The Ethical Crossroads: Who Owns the Pixels?

With DLSS 5 rolling out in titles like Cyberpunk 2077: Phantom Liberty and Starfield: Extended Edition, the industry faces a pivotal question: Is AI-generated visuals a creative tool—or a replacement? Though Nvidia offers an opt-in toggle, early users report that disabling DLSS 5 results in noticeably degraded visuals, creating de facto adoption. The Entertainment Software Association has formed a working group, and the Game Developers Conference has scheduled a 2027 panel on AI and Artistic Autonomy.

DLSS 5 isn’t just an upgrade—it’s a cultural inflection point. As generative AI redefines how visual media is created and consumed, the debate over control, consent, and creativity has moved from theory into every frame rendered on screen.
